Remove matrix_container_global_registry_prefix
variable
This is done for a few reasons: - less globals and more indepdendence for each role is better. We rely on various externally-hosted roles and they don't rely on this global either. - `matrix_container_global_registry_prefix` could make people think they could just override this variable and have all their images pull from elsewhere. This is rarely the case, unless you've taken special care to mirror all the various components (from their respective registries) to your own. In such a case, you probably know what you're mirroring and can adjust individual variables. - nowadays, various components live on different registries. With Docker Inc tightening rate limits for Docker Hub, it's even more likely that we'll see increased diversity in where images are hosted
